Ekalabya Award for Prabodh Tirkey
Sep 09, 2002
The New Indian Express

Promising hockey player Prabodh Tirkey has been selected for the annual Ekalabya Award. This was announced here on Monday by IMPaCT, the Institutors of the award.

Prabodh, captain of the Indian sub-junior team that won the Asia Cup last year, will receive Rs 75,000 besides a memento at a function here.

Prabodh, along with his elder brother, Ignace Tirkey, was a member of the Indian team that won the Junior World Cup last year at Hobbart. He was also a member of the India Senior team that toured Australia for a four nation tournament.

Prabodh, who plays in the left-half position, is a tribal from Sundergarh district. He was a product of Panposh Sports Hostel in Rourkela.

Ignace Tirkey and Prasmita Mangaraj, who won a silver and two bronze medals at the recent Commonwealth Games in Manchester, will be given citation awards which carry cash awards of Rs 10,000 each.
